Sequences of Lower Bounds for Minimum Eigenvalue of Nonsingular M-Matrices
Abstract: For the lower bounds of the minimum eigenvalue τ(A) of nonsingular M-matrix A ,some mono-tone increasing and convergent sequences of lower bounds of τ(A) are obtained by using Brauer's theorem and the upper bounds of A-1 .Finally ,numerical examples have been given to verify the theoretical re-sults ,showing that these sequences of lower bounds are more accurate than some existing results and could reach the true value of the minimum eigenvalue in some cases .
